Overview of Teaticket Demographics

The demographics of Teaticket offer invaluable insights into the composition, dynamics and needs of both urban and rural areas, empowering planners, developers and policymakers to foster prosperity, equity, and well-being for all residents. With a population of 1,645, Teaticket exhibits a population density of 1,561 people per square mile, contrasting with the national average of 91. The median age stands at 61.4, with 59% of individuals aged 15 or older being married and 20% having children under 18. In terms of income equality in Teaticket, 19% of households report a median income below $25,000, while 20% report an income exceeding $150,000, showcasing a diverse economic landscape.

Teaticket Racial Demographics & Ethnicity

Recognizing the racial demographics and ethnicity breakdown of Teaticket is pivotal for addressing systemic inequities, championing social justice and inclusion and fostering resilient communities. In Teaticket, the racial breakdown comprises 94.9% White, 1.9% Black or African American, 0% Asian, 0% American Indian, and 0% Native Hawaiian, with 4.6% of the population identifying as Hispanic or Latino. 97.7% of households reported speaking English only, while 0.5% reported speaking Spanish only. Furthermore, 3% of residents were categorized as foreign-born.

      Race Teaticket Massachusetts National
      White 94.90% 79.26% 73.35%
      Black 1.93% 7.26% 12.63%
      Asian 0.00% 6.11% 5.22%
      American Indian 0.00% 0.21% 0.82%
      Native Hawaiian 0.00% 0.03% 0.18%
      Mixed race 2.74% 3.01% 3.06%
      Other race 0.44% 4.13% 4.75%
      In Teaticket, 4.6% of people are of Hispanic or Latino origin.
      Please note: Hispanics may be of any race, so also are included in any/all of the applicable race categories above.
